New📚 Introducing our captivating new product - Explore the enchanting world of Novel Search with our latest book collection! 🌟📖 Check it out

Write Sign In
Library BookLibrary Book
Write
Sign In
Member-only story

Accelerate DevOps Culture Adoption with Terraform: Your Comprehensive Guide

Jese Leos
·19.4k Followers· Follow
Published in Learning DevOps: A Comprehensive Guide To Accelerating DevOps Culture Adoption With Terraform Azure DevOps Kubernetes And Jenkins 2nd Edition
4 min read ·
785 View Claps
95 Respond
Save
Listen
Share

In today's rapidly evolving digital landscape, organizations are under immense pressure to deliver software faster and more efficiently. DevOps has emerged as a powerful approach to streamline software development and operations, enabling teams to release high-quality software at a rapid pace. However, adopting a DevOps culture can be a complex and challenging endeavor. Terraform, an open-source infrastructure-as-code tool, plays a crucial role in simplifying and automating infrastructure provisioning, making it an invaluable asset for accelerating DevOps culture adoption.

This comprehensive guide will provide you with an in-depth understanding of how to leverage Terraform to facilitate a successful DevOps culture transformation within your organization. We will delve into the core concepts, benefits, and best practices of using Terraform for DevOps, empowering you to reap its transformative potential.

Learning DevOps: A comprehensive guide to accelerating DevOps culture adoption with Terraform Azure DevOps Kubernetes and Jenkins 2nd Edition
Learning DevOps: A comprehensive guide to accelerating DevOps culture adoption with Terraform, Azure DevOps, Kubernetes, and Jenkins, 2nd Edition
by Mikael Krief

4.7 out of 5

Language : English
File size : 53687 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 560 pages

Understanding Terraform

Terraform is an infrastructure-as-code (IaC) tool that enables organizations to manage and provision their infrastructure in a declarative manner. Using Terraform, you can define your infrastructure as code, allowing you to automate the deployment, management, and destruction of your infrastructure resources across multiple cloud providers and on-premises environments.

Terraform's declarative approach makes it easy to maintain consistency and reproducibility in your infrastructure, eliminating the risk of manual errors and inconsistencies. By defining your infrastructure as code, you can also track changes and manage your infrastructure more effectively.

Benefits of Using Terraform for DevOps

Leveraging Terraform for DevOps offers numerous benefits, including:

Improved Collaboration and Transparency

Terraform provides a centralized repository for all infrastructure code, making it easier for teams to collaborate and understand the infrastructure. This promotes transparency and ensures that everyone has a clear view of the infrastructure's architecture and dependencies.

Faster and More Efficient Provisioning

Terraform automates the infrastructure provisioning process, reducing the time and effort required to set up and maintain your infrastructure. This enables teams to deploy new environments and applications more quickly, improving agility and reducing time-to-market.

Reduced Infrastructure Errors

By automating the provisioning process, Terraform eliminates the risk of manual errors that can lead to infrastructure failures and downtime. This ensures that your infrastructure is deployed and managed consistently and reliably.

Increased Security and Compliance

Terraform enables you to enforce security and compliance policies as code, ensuring that your infrastructure meets organizational standards and regulations. This helps you mitigate security risks and maintain compliance with industry best practices.

Best Practices for Using Terraform for DevOps

To maximize the benefits of Terraform for DevOps, it is essential to follow best practices, such as:

Use Version Control

Always store your Terraform code in a version control system to track changes, facilitate collaboration, and enable easy rollback in case of errors.

Write Modular and Reusable Code

Design your Terraform code in a modular and reusable manner to promote code reuse and reduce maintenance overhead.

Leverage Providers and Modules

Utilize Terraform providers and modules to extend Terraform's functionality and support additional cloud platforms and services.

Implement Continuous Integration and Continuous Delivery (CI/CD)

Integrate Terraform with your CI/CD pipeline to automate infrastructure provisioning and deployment as part of your software development lifecycle.

Terraform is an indispensable tool for accelerating DevOps culture adoption within organizations. By automating infrastructure provisioning, improving collaboration, reducing errors, and enhancing security, Terraform empowers teams to deliver software faster and more efficiently. Following the best practices outlined in this guide, you can unlock the transformative potential of Terraform and drive successful DevOps adoption within your organization. Embrace Terraform today and unlock the path to a more agile, efficient, and secure software development process.

Learning DevOps: A comprehensive guide to accelerating DevOps culture adoption with Terraform Azure DevOps Kubernetes and Jenkins 2nd Edition
Learning DevOps: A comprehensive guide to accelerating DevOps culture adoption with Terraform, Azure DevOps, Kubernetes, and Jenkins, 2nd Edition
by Mikael Krief

4.7 out of 5

Language : English
File size : 53687 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 560 pages
Create an account to read the full story.
The author made this story available to Library Book members only.
If you’re new to Library Book, create a new account to read this story on us.
Already have an account? Sign in
785 View Claps
95 Respond
Save
Listen
Share

Light bulbAdvertise smarter! Our strategic ad space ensures maximum exposure. Reserve your spot today!

Good Author
  • Chad Price profile picture
    Chad Price
    Follow ·5.2k
  • Tom Clancy profile picture
    Tom Clancy
    Follow ·4.9k
  • Ross Nelson profile picture
    Ross Nelson
    Follow ·19.1k
  • Craig Blair profile picture
    Craig Blair
    Follow ·15.6k
  • Kevin Turner profile picture
    Kevin Turner
    Follow ·7.4k
  • Vic Parker profile picture
    Vic Parker
    Follow ·4.6k
  • Hugh Reed profile picture
    Hugh Reed
    Follow ·18.4k
  • Oscar Wilde profile picture
    Oscar Wilde
    Follow ·5.3k
Recommended from Library Book
The Martial Arts Of Indonesia: A Guide To Pencak Silat Kuntao And Traditional Weapons
Cruz Simmons profile pictureCruz Simmons

Guide To Pencak Silat Kuntao And Traditional Weapons:...

Immerse yourself in the captivating world of...

·4 min read
264 View Claps
43 Respond
The ABCs Of Real Estate Investing: The Secrets Of Finding Hidden Profits Most Investors Miss (Rich Dad S Advisors (Paperback))
Dalton Foster profile pictureDalton Foster
·4 min read
761 View Claps
70 Respond
Maman S Homesick Pie: A Persian Heart In An American Kitchen
Sam Carter profile pictureSam Carter
·4 min read
947 View Claps
53 Respond
The Advanced Guide To Real Estate Investing: How To Identify The Hottest Markets And Secure The Best Deals (Rich Dad S Advisors (Paperback))
George Orwell profile pictureGeorge Orwell
·4 min read
268 View Claps
16 Respond
Margaret Laurence: The Making Of A Writer
Will Ward profile pictureWill Ward

Margaret Laurence: The Making of a Writer

Margaret Laurence (1926-1987) was one of...

·4 min read
834 View Claps
65 Respond
The ABCs Of Property Management: What You Need To Know To Maximize Your Money Now (Rich Dad S Advisors (Paperback))
Jorge Amado profile pictureJorge Amado
·4 min read
558 View Claps
61 Respond
The book was found!
Learning DevOps: A comprehensive guide to accelerating DevOps culture adoption with Terraform Azure DevOps Kubernetes and Jenkins 2nd Edition
Learning DevOps: A comprehensive guide to accelerating DevOps culture adoption with Terraform, Azure DevOps, Kubernetes, and Jenkins, 2nd Edition
by Mikael Krief

4.7 out of 5

Language : English
File size : 53687 KB
Text-to-Speech : Enabled
Screen Reader : Supported
Enhanced typesetting : Enabled
Print length : 560 pages
Sign up for our newsletter and stay up to date!

By subscribing to our newsletter, you'll receive valuable content straight to your inbox, including informative articles, helpful tips, product launches, and exciting promotions.

By subscribing, you agree with our Privacy Policy.


© 2024 Library Book™ is a registered trademark. All Rights Reserved.